P Bain from Bristol,
DISAPPOINTING
Visited Bristol Hippodrome yesterday to see the performance. The whole performance felt flat. The show begins well into the story and dwells on the friendship aspect continually rather than portraying the entire storyline. Most disappointing of all, Joe Spud (and all children) are played by adults. We felt it would have been more convincing with child actors. We recently watched School of Rock at the Theatre Royal in Plymouth and this felt like an am-dram in comparison.
